POSCAP TPG series
Panasonic TPG series tantalum capacitors are part of the POSCAP range. Constructed from sintered tantalum as the anode material, the large surface area of the porous materials enables large capacitance up to 220 μF. High in electric conductivity, the conductive polymer utilised for the electrolyte enables low ESR. TPG tantalum capacitors have high heat resistance and reliability making them suitable for high frequency and digital devices.
Compact size
Low profile
Solid electrolytic chip capacitors
Excellent frequency characteristics
Lower impedance compared to standard aluminium electrolytic and tantalum capacitors
Low ESR allows for a high ripple current rating compared to other electrolytic capacitors
Conductive polymer enables a self-healing mechanism
Tantalum oxide ensures that no vibration is generated and there is no noise on the PCB
Applications
Recommended applications include backup and bypass capacitors for digital equipment and noise removal. These tantalum capacitors can be used in PCs, mobile phones, home appliances, automotive and industrial equipment.
